Dr. Ivo Robotnik is Dr. Eggman's real name.

Why did you change the edit I placed for the Doc's name? Saying he is "also known as" Dr. Ivo Robotnik implies that it is an alias or something to that effect. Yuji Naka stated that his real name is Ivo Robotnik. Read about it. It's on Sonic Central in an exclusive interview. SEGA Fan BOSS 21:25, 3 January 2010 (UTC)
